CHAMPION MEN DONT DO GENDER BASED VIOLENCE

Nie Cele

Under the banner # NO EXCUSE,RENEWALL, Re-new, Re-commit and Re-bel, Carling Blacklabel recently committed its 100% support to fight Gender Based Violence  (GBV).

Recently at Sam’s Tavern activation in Alexandra, Black Label Brand Director, Arne Rust, told this publication his brand was speaking directly to men.

“We are trying to motivate men to be better men through education so that the scourge of GBV can go away.

“It’s a mission possible because statistics shows a 5% decrease. This simply means we are winning the battle even though the problem is still real in our society.”

Rust also argued that patriarchy was not the real cause of GBV.

“The real cause is wounded masculinity. When externalized it comes as violence or suicide.”

Craig Wilkinson , CEO of Father A Nation, echoed the same sentiment arguing little progress is visible in the  fight against GBV.

“We are working with #NO EXCUSE campaign by helping rolling it out in order to equip and train men to be good men. It’s a big bottle, but we are making progress.”

Wilkinson also acknowledged  there is still a lot of work to be done.

“It’s the role of the father to teach and socialize young men, But unfortunately most of them are lost. If we do everything right it will take us the upcoming two generations.”

The event was graced by Champion for Change and Footballer, Reneilwe Letsholonyane who also threw his weight against GBV.

“There is a great need to address GBV on our daily lives. We need to protect women to be in a good and safe space in our society,” He said.
